What The Poisonwood Bible is like to read

A braided, multi-voice family saga where evangelical certainty collides with the Congo and slowly unravels over decades. The pacing is patient and the emotional weight accumulates through five distinct female narrators. Best for: readers who want immersive, morally serious historical fiction with polyphonic narration.

Homegoing cover
Homegoing
Yaa Gyasi · 2016
Each chapter hands the story to a new descendant, so the book reads as a mosaic of intimate lives braided into a 250-year indictment of slavery and its aftermath.

Demon Copperhead cover
Demon Copperhead
Barbara Kingsolver · 2022
A first-person Appalachian survival story told in a caustic, unsparing voice that never pauses for breath — a modern Dickensian epic of institutional poverty, addiction, and endurance.

The Overstory cover
The Overstory
Richard Powers · 2018
Nine strangers' lives braid into a slow, epic meditation on trees and time — ambitious in scope, philosophically dense, and structured like concentric rings rather than a single plot line.

The Joy Luck Club cover
The Joy Luck Club
Amy Tan · 1989
Sixteen interlocking first-person stories braid Chinese mothers' harrowing pasts with their American daughters' present-day frictions, building a cumulative emotional weight through voice rather than plot.

The Grapes of Wrath cover
The Grapes of Wrath
John Steinbeck · 1939
A slow, biblical march across a ruined America, alternating intimate Joad-family chapters with wide-lens interchapters that turn one family's hunger into a whole people's.
